A home sells for $380,000. The total commission is 5.5%. The listing broker and selling broker split the commission equally. The listing salesperson receives 60% of the listing broker's share. What does the listing salesperson earn?

A$6,270Correct
B$10,450
C$11,400
D$12,540

Why $6,270 Is Correct

Answer A: $6,270

Total commission = $380,000 × 5.5% = $20,900.

Exam Tip: Real Estate Math

Math questions are formula-based. Memorize the key formulas: commission splits, proration, cap rate (NOI ÷ Value), GRM (Price ÷ Gross Rent), and LTV (Loan ÷ Value). Practice converting between annual and monthly figures.
